Job Description:

In this role, you will join the EMEA Strategy, Planning & Operations team as an Operations business partner for the Country(s), playing a key role in an exciting, fast-moving, high-growth business. Responsibilities include sales compensation management, business analytics, pipeline improvement, governance, and fostering continuous improvement.

Job Responsibility:

  • act as a business partner for HPE Aruba Networking Sales Geographies within your scope
  • drive sales compensation and quota setting, and deployment processes aligned with HPE Aruba Networking business strategy
  • facilitate resolution of Sales Compensation-related issues raised by managers and the sales team
  • support business with internal governance processes including forecasting, demand planning, pipeline management
  • provide high-quality, on-time business analytics to the HPE Aruba Networking Management team
  • support continuous improvement of pipeline including data quality
  • ensure effective implementation of sales processes and identify best practices
  • develop and nurture a culture of continuous improvement, teamwork and knowledge sharing
  • be SME for sales compensation tools, processes and systems
  • support sales team with operational needs related to tool training and process guidance
  • maintain online content established as key sales resources in EMEA
  • identify and build relationships with key players in functions internal and external to EMEA HPE Aruba Networking
  • develop and maintain understanding of applicable HPE business processes for HPE Aruba Networking EMEA Strategy and Planning
  • maintain linkage with the HPE Aruba Networking Finance team to ensure continuity

Requirements:

  • 4-6 years of experience in an Operational / Business Analyst role or similar, preferably in a large competitive MNC
  • commercially aware and enjoy interacting with cross-functional teams across an organization
  • strong business mindset with a ‘run to the fire’ attitude
  • intellectual curiosity, humility, accountability and a positive approach
  • ability to work independently with substantial latitude for action and decision
  • Microsoft Office Suite with PowerPoint and advanced Excel experience
  • analytically minded, a problem solver, focused, organised and driven, a self-starter, strong communication skills, passion and pride in work, flexibility to adjust to requirements and ability to operate in a dynamic and fast-changing environment
  • fluent English essential as well as Hebrew Native Level
